Coq au Nandos posted:Yeah, Laurel's never really clicked with me. A big part of it is because the actor's so rubbish but I also have a problem with the stuff she's given to work with. You'd think there'd be a lot of interesting lawyering to be done on this show but with Laurel it's all soap opera love/sex/daddy/love/grief/drink/drugs stupidity. Just give her a meaty plot line! As a Lawyer, Laurel's work would need to involve digging up the dirt on the perps and nailing them in court, but the show's focus is purely on beating up the criminals and handing them to the authorities/killing them so the bulk of her work is sidelined by nature. And since most of the villains are one and dones for the episodes Laurel can't even use her lawyering skills for a seasonal arc either. Putting Laurel onto the Moira Queen case would've been a smart move as it would give her a main plot line but instead it just puts her at odds with the main cast, as if she doesn't have enough reasons to be at odds with them. By nature her career is too unimportant in the show's structure to be an actual thing. And as a result she's basically just relegated to being part of the soapy plotlines instead. Thea used to be just as annoying for the same reason until she got paired off with Roy and Roy ended up having some cool vigilante plotlines to keep the two of them busy. I honestly don't know how Laurel can be worked into vigilante plotlines without just making her Black Canary and dropping Sarah (which I, like many others, really don't want).
